Exploratory data analysis (EDA)

Dataconomy

Exploratory data analysis (EDA) is a critical component of data science that allows analysts to delve into datasets to unearth the underlying patterns and relationships within. EDA serves as a bridge between raw data and actionable insights, making it essential in any data-driven project.

Data scientist

Dataconomy

Data scientists play a crucial role in today’s data-driven world, where extracting meaningful insights from vast amounts of information is key to organizational success. Their work blends statistical analysis, machine learning, and domain expertise to guide strategic decisions across various industries.
